One of the worst days I remember was one winter evening when I was delivering a new country route blind. No cell phones at that time. It was like 8 at night and I had another 15 or so stops left-didn’t have a clue where any of them were. I came to a country intersection and knew if I turned right I would be headed back in the direction of town. I sat at that intersection for 5 minutes while considering if I should quit UPS or not.
